Definitions:

Cerebral Blood Flow

The movement of blood through the network of blood vessels in the brain, critical for delivering nutrients and oxygen while removing wastes.

Natural Selection

The process by which heritable traits that confer a survival or reproductive advantage become more common in a population over generations.

Vocal Learning

The ability to modify sounds and create new combinations and patterns based on hearing them from others.

FOXP2 Gene

A gene associated with speech and language development, mutations of which can result in speech and language disorders, highlighting its role in the evolution of human language.
